About This Manual
This technical manual is for the RS-232 Interface; a microprocessor-controlled
option card for all models of XFR Series and XHR Series DC output power supplies.
This manual provides you with specifications, user options, and configuration
instructions for the interface, along with a command set which allows you to control
your power supply from a computer console. Error messages and calibration
procedures are also included.
This manual is designed for the user who is familiar with basic electrical theory
especially as it applies to the operation of power supplies. This implies a recognition
of Constant Voltage and Constant Current operation modes and the control of input
and output power, as well as the observance of safe techniques while effecting
supply or pin connections and any changes in switch settings. The user should also
have experience with a computer-based communications software package.
Refer to your power supply manual for installation, configuration, and operating
procedures for your power supply.
